Winery notes (2022 Vintage)
"Pale gold in the glass with initial aromas of lime, mandarin, peach and aromatic lily with a subtle herbal undercurrent reminiscent of aniseed. Complex and very youthful. An energetic and extremely youthful palate that shows delicate acidity balanced by an intriguing grip on the finish. Great drinking upon release but will reward those who leave it under the stairs for several years.
This established north facing vineyard receives all day sun, and coupled with cool Marlborough nights, makes for ideal cool climate growing conditions for our Riesling fruit. The free draining, deep alluvial silt loam soil profile, overlying a clay sub soil, means that very little irrigation is required, even in dry years. Ashmore Vineyard was planted in 1997 with conversion to organics beginning in 2009, and full certification achieved in 2012. Riesling fruit from this vineyard offers a vibrant aromatic, citrus profile, with notes of red apple, melon and fresh herbs.
Hand-picked and whole bunch pressed slowly to tank. Settling for 3 days before racking to tank for ferment. This wine was inoculated and went through a cool ferment before ageing in tank for one year prior to bottling."
Rated Excellent & 93/100 Cameron Douglas MS, September 2025 (2022 Vintage)
"Aromas and flavours of lime and lime skin, white peach and mineralised wet stone ideas. There’s a lick of kerosine then a rush of white flowers and apple. Off-dry in an Auslese style with a contrasting backbone of acidity with core fruit and mineral flavours punching through with ease. Well made, an exciting expression with best drinking from day of purchase through 2033+."
